Output 90a4c0a5b95432569affd84c30134db978fe39ec95ac26170971c908dfad083a:1

value
301843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8365f564eb17e47cb3ccc3bd86136f958f55efc8 OP_EQUAL
address
3Dfnasx55yrj16FptqbxDDEGVj51xmnqnu
transaction
90a4c0a5b95432569affd84c30134db978fe39ec95ac26170971c908dfad083a
spent
true